There are two groups of ESA. The Support Group is for those who are most sick/disabled and are unlikely to be able to seek work, or carry out 'work related activites' in the near future. It attracts the highest level of payment* and there is no obligation to attend interviews with a JobCentre advisor (although this can be done on a voluntary basis). Reassessment can occur in anything from 3 months to 3 years time, you can get an idea of when to accept this by phoning DWP and asking for the 'prognosis' or writing in to request a copy of the ESA85 (if you had a face-to-face assessment) or ESA85a (if you were assessed on paper only). Unlike the other group (WRAG) time in the Support Group is not limited for those on Contributary ESA.

* You will not get any less money than you did on IB

If you are entitled to Income-Related ESA, you are automatically passported to other benefits such as free prescriptions.
